Output 08f30fa377882896d21a18aafc94839efe12e849983238a70302a39baaab736a:79

value
6586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 36773e9b15b23524dc8db719ddaf16ff0abb13cff2200f382d191d950e789407
address
bc1pxemnaxc4kg6jfhydkuvamtcklu9tky707gsq7wpdrywe2rncjsrspd82mn
transaction
08f30fa377882896d21a18aafc94839efe12e849983238a70302a39baaab736a
spent
true